Ford Mondeo history and generations: distinguishing versions using the VIN
The Ford Mondeo went through several generations between 2010 and 2022, each precisely identifiable thanks to the Ford Mondeo VIN and Ford Mondeo serial number. The fourth generation (facelifted Mk4, code BWY) marketed from 2010 to 2014 stands out with a more fluid design, EcoBoost petrol and TDCi diesel engines, as well as a modernized cabin. The VIN from this period often starts with WF0 and contains factory indicators from Genk in Belgium. The fifth generation (Mk5, code CD391) launched in late 2014 and produced until 2022 marks a turning point with a shared platform, Aston Martin-inspired styling, available full LED headlights, and more efficient engines including the 2.0 EcoBlue. To know the Ford Mondeo trim level with the VIN on these generations, the 10th character of the VIN indicates the model year: E for 2014, F for 2015, G for 2016, and so on. Ford Mondeo identification by registration also makes it possible to know if the vehicle benefited from the 2019 facelift which brought a redesigned grille, a new advanced SYNC 3 infotainment system, and enhanced driving aids. The Mondeo SW estate versions and the 4-door or 5-door hybrid versions are also distinguished in the decoding of the Ford Mondeo serial number. The hybrid models introduced in 2019 combine an Atkinson-cycle 2.0 petrol engine and an electric motor for a combined output of about 187 hp, clearly identifiable via the engine code in the VIN. Understanding history via the VIN avoids confusing a 2013 Mondeo still equipped with the old SYNC with a 2020 version featuring much more advanced technologies. Key dates to remember are 2010 (Mk4 facelift), 2014 (Mk5 launch), 2019 (facelift and hybrid), and 2022 (end of marketing in Europe). By cross-referencing the Ford Mondeo VIN with the registration, you obtain the exact manufacturing date and can check compliance with Euro 5 or Euro 6 standards. This knowledge of generations via the Ford Mondeo serial number is essential to evaluate market value, parts availability, and the actual technological level of the vehicle you intend to buy.
Ford Mondeo trim levels and original equipment identifiable by the VIN
Ford Mondeo trim levels vary considerably, and only querying the Ford Mondeo VIN or searching to find the Ford Mondeo trim level with registration allows you to identify them with certainty. The main trim levels marketed between 2010 and 2022 include Ambiente, Trend, Business Nav, Titanium, Titanium X, Vignale, and ST-Line. Each level has specific original Ford Mondeo equipment that the Ford Mondeo serial number allows you to list for free via online decoders. The Trend trim generally offers manual or dual-zone air conditioning, cruise control, 16 or 17-inch alloy wheels, and the basic SYNC system. The Titanium adds 18-inch wheels, fog lamps, touchscreen, partial leather upholstery, and chrome inserts. The Vignale represents the high-end with exclusive leather, specific stitching, a panoramic sunroof (often optional), premium Sony audio system, and refined interior finishes. To know the Ford Mondeo trim level with the VIN, decoding also reveals option packages such as the Winter Pack (heated seats, heated windshield), Driver Assistance Pack (adaptive cruise control, lane keeping, blind spot detection), or Premium Pack. The Ford Mondeo options with free serial number include the actual presence of original GPS, reversing camera, power tailgate, memory power seats, and high-fidelity sound system. Many sellers advertise equipment that is not present: only the VIN confirms the original Ford Mondeo equipment installed at the factory. Ford Mondeo identification by registration cross-referenced with the VIN also prevents confusion between very close trim levels like Titanium and Titanium X. Business versions intended for fleets often have reinforced fabric upholstery and equipment oriented toward navigation and telephone connectivity. Engines and technical specifications: identifying the engine via the Ford Mondeo VIN
The Ford Mondeo VIN directly encodes the engine type, allowing reliable identification before purchase. Between 2010 and 2022, the petrol range included the 1.6 EcoBoost 160 hp, 2.0 EcoBoost 203 and 240 hp, while the TDCi diesels offered 1.6 TDCi 115 hp, 2.0 TDCi 140, 150, 180, and 210 hp, later supplemented by the 2.0 EcoBlue. The 2.0 187 hp hybrid version appeared in 2019. The engine code appears in specific positions of the Ford Mondeo serial number and can be confirmed by entering the VIN into a decoder to obtain the exact technical data sheet. To know the Ford Mondeo trim level with the VIN, one also obtains the associated transmission: 6-speed manual or Powershift dual-clutch automatic, followed by a conventional automatic transmission on the latest versions. Homologated fuel consumption ranges from 4.0 l/100 km for the most frugal diesels to about 5.5-6.5 l for EcoBoost petrols, and around 4.2 l combined for the hybrid. Ford Mondeo identification by registration reveals fiscal horsepower, CO2 emissions, and the anti-pollution standard, which are decisive elements for operating costs and environmental stickers. The 2.0 TDCi 150 and 180 hp engines are renowned for their generous torque ideal for a loaded SW estate, while the 2.0 EcoBoost 240 hp offers more dynamic performance. Beware of Powershift versions which require specific transmission maintenance: the VIN confirms the presence of this transmission. Ford Mondeo options with free serial number also indicate whether the vehicle has stop-start, all-wheel drive (rare), or sports suspension. Checking the engine via the Ford Mondeo VIN ensures that the registration document matches the installed mechanics and anticipates maintenance costs: timing belt kit, turbo, injectors, or high-voltage battery on the hybrid. Real fuel consumption sometimes differs from manufacturer data; having the exact configuration helps interpret the seller's readings. Finally, certain engines have been subject to recalls or software updates: the Ford Mondeo serial number makes it possible to check if these operations have been carried out. Design and interior space of the Ford Mondeo: key points to check
The design of the Ford Mondeo has evolved toward greater elegance and dynamism, notably with the Mk5 generation whose fluid lines and trapezoidal grille give it a premium presence. Identification via the Ford Mondeo VIN or the tool to find the Ford Mondeo trim level with registration specifies whether the vehicle has adaptive LED headlights, specific ST-Line or Vignale wheels, a panoramic roof, or original privacy glass. The cabin focuses on long-distance travel comfort with welcoming seats, an adjustable driving position, and materials whose quality varies depending on the trim level: hard plastics on Trend, soft inserts and leather on Titanium and Vignale. Rear passenger space is generous for three adults on long trips, and the sedan trunk offers about 730 liters, while the SW reaches 525 liters with seats up and over 1,600 liters with the bench seat folded. These volumes are confirmed in the data linked to the Ford Mondeo serial number. Original Ford Mondeo equipment can include dual-zone or tri-zone air conditioning, front and rear heated seats, heated steering wheel, and the very practical hands-free tailgate on the estate. To know the Ford Mondeo trim level with the VIN, one also discovers the presence of the SYNC 3 system with an 8-inch screen compatible with Apple CarPlay and Android Auto on post-2016 models, a real plus for daily use. Sound insulation is overall successful, especially on properly soundproofed diesel versions. During your visit, compare visible items with the Ford Mondeo options report with free serial number: advertised leather upholstery must match the factory option code. Control ergonomics remain intuitive despite the multiplication of buttons over certain years. ST-Line trims bring a more sporty look with specific bumpers, 19-inch wheels, and firmer suspensions, while Vignale focuses on discreet luxury. Reliability and essential inspection points on Ford Mondeo according to generation
The reliability of the Ford Mondeo is overall correct, but certain points of vigilance differ according to generations and are partly verified via the Ford Mondeo VIN. On 2010-2014 models, watch out for Powershift gearbox (dual-clutch) issues which can generate jerks and high repair costs; the Ford Mondeo serial number confirms the presence of this transmission. The 2.0 TDCi diesels are robust but sensitive to clogging of the EGR valve and particulate filter in purely urban use. EcoBoost petrol engines require strict adherence to oil change intervals to preserve the turbo and timing chain. On the 2015-2022 generation, recurring concerns sometimes involve the electric tailgate controls, parking sensors, and SYNC system bugs which are often resolved by software updates. The hybrid requires a check of the state of health of the high-voltage battery and its dedicated cooling system. To know the Ford Mondeo trim level with the VIN, one also accesses the history of manufacturer recalls: airbags, power steering, engine management software, or seatbelts. Ford Mondeo identification by registration allows you to obtain a history report (reported accidents, number of owners, government fleet use) complementary to the VIN. Always check the timing belt, the condition of the rear suspension silent blocks, ball joints, and brakes, as well as the presence of corrosion on older models driven on salted roads in winter. Ford Mondeo options with free serial number indicate whether the vehicle left the factory with firmer sports suspensions that can wear tires faster. Ask for maintenance invoices and cross-reference them with mileage: a complete service book at Ford or a specialized network is a plus. Beware of very high-mileage Mondeos whose DPF or turbo has been 'patched up'. A recent technical inspection does not replace a thorough examination by a mechanic and reading electronic faults with a diagnostic tool. Tips for buying a Ford Mondeo: VIN identification and pitfalls to avoid
Before finalizing the purchase of a Ford Mondeo, systematically carry out a complete identification via Ford Mondeo VIN and registration to secure the transaction. Start by noting the Ford Mondeo serial number on the vehicle and registration document, then use an online service to find the Ford Mondeo trim level with the VIN and obtain the exhaustive list of original Ford Mondeo equipment. This free or low-cost step makes it possible to find the Ford Mondeo trim level with registration and discover the Ford Mondeo options with free serial number actually installed. Beware of overly vague ads or photos that mask interior wear. Check the consistency between the displayed mileage, the wear condition of the pedals, steering wheel, and seats, and the history obtained via the VIN. Frequent pitfalls include undeclared engine remapping, tired Powershift gearboxes presented as 'recently serviced', tampered odometers, and poorly cleared imported vehicles. Demand a technical inspection less than six months old and have an independent inspection performed. Prioritize the 150-180 hp diesel engines or the hybrid depending on your usage: long trips for diesel, mixed urban-road for hybrid. Essential options to look for via the VIN are adaptive cruise control, reversing camera, heated seats, SYNC 3 GPS, and power tailgate on SW. Ford Mondeo identification by registration also reveals whether the vehicle was a rental or company car, often with higher mileage but better maintained. Negotiate the price by relying on any missing options detected in the VIN report and upcoming maintenance costs. Avoid the early years of each generation if teething troubles are known, and prefer post-2019 facelift models for design and driving aids.
